I’ve run brush cutters before and this looks like a good one. One suggestion though. If you overlap each pass by a quarter, you’ll get a better mulch and reduce the load on the blade. This will help when you’re cutting the big stuff.

The travel speed loss is due to a low flow attachment. High flow would be 3x faster cutting because the attachment will not lose speed and momentum plus it recovers way faster. The best method I have found using ours cutter on our SVL95 is to keep the front of the cutter about 3" higher than the back and keep the back 3 to 4 inches off the ground if possible.

I love that new brush cutter for the skid steer, that thing sure will cut . I see several people running one of these and they do not take a full width cut in bigger stuff, they only take about a 2/3 width cut and that way it does part of an overlap cut each time, making it cut some of stuff again leaving a smoother cut . And I also see people when they come up to a taller clump of brushes - trees, they run right up to them and raise the cutter high off the ground at an angle and then bring it down on top of them, grinding them down from the top down to the ground and it doesn't choke the cutter down or the power of the skid steer, till they get through the bigger stuff and then move on forward cutting away down on the ground, till the next bigger stuff and then raise it up again and grind it from the top down to the ground . Nice clearing job!👍🏼 Just a helpful hint to try with the brush cutter, when you're in the deep nasty & heavy stuff, tilt the front up a foot higher than the rear. Let the rear determine your material height and the front pre-cut it and it keeps from robbing all the power cuz the whole carriage isn't in all the material bogging it down. Pluss you dig in less in the woops "think shorter wheelbase", kinda the same way you get better quality mulching when back-dragging, less dramatic up and down with the terrain.😉
